Often known as the Shema (To Hear) or in Israel as their Declaration of Independence, Deuteronomy (The Hebraic title “Ele Ha D’varim = The Place where God Speaks) has one of the most famous chapters in the old testament known to Christians today.
Beginning in verse 4 of Chapter 6, it reads: ”Hear ohIsrael the LORD is our God, the LORD is one. (5) And you shall Love the LORD your God with all your heart, all your soul, and with all your might.”

This is often seen acted out at the Western Wall inIsraelas the Jews pray three times daily. We watch them as they rock forwards and back, saying their prayers (Amidah = from which the LORDS Prayer derives), and many mock them as they seem to be “religious” in their tradition.

However, there is a scripture that we keep very close to heart in this potent chapter in Deuteronomy. Verse 7 reads the following: “…and you shall teach them diligently to your sons and shall talk of them when you sit in your house and when you walk by the way and when you lie down and when you rise up.”

Dr. Karl Coke and his Timothy programs derive its entire curriculum on the following statement “The Home Is the Center for Spiritual Growth.”

United Fútbol Ministries likewise adheres to the same philosophy as we are trying to teach our players and their parents that spirituality begins in the home. I’m not just talking about praying before dinner and at bedtime; I’m talking about literally bringing the gospel into everything they do.

That’s the beauty of home church. We can allow our children to not only see that spirituality exists in the church house only, or at youth groups and church programs only, but in the home we meet with other Christians, worship, have sermons (Midrashes). We pray, talk about God in soccer, and in their lives, and they see others doping the same exact thing. MOREOVER, IT HAPPENS IN THE HOME. What that does is teach them that THE HOME IS WHERE ALL SPIRITUALITY should flow from. The church, and outside ministries are just an extension of what the HOME SHOULD BE TEACHING.

In addition, it allows our children to take part in that spirituality where they are otherwise removed from in other areas of church services and the like. In many churches, children are “dismissed” during worship because they are considered a “distraction” to those spiritual ones seeking the LORD. They are allowed to have cute little plays and productions, but don’t sit with their parents as they hear and pray and worship the LORD in Spirit and Truth.

In home churches and fellowships, we encourage our kids to get involved and they have. Sometimes with very comical results. Joshua in the video wants to do worship with us. Sometimes he gets so into it, he’ll close his eyes and mimic what we are doing. This causes his sisters to laugh because they think it’s cute. His response is not only classic, but it serves a point. In the home he has the freedom to express what is inside of his spirit and nobody will quench it! Nobody was distracted and many laughed when they saw this. IT was Medicine to the soul of many!

The bottom line is that even in bible study settings children are often left at home with a baby sitter so mom and dad can meet with other adults and do their thing. There is nothing wrong with that, but in today’s day and age when our children are being inundated with rhetoric and nonsense from the antichrist in our schools and textbooks, we need to take back that ground and begin to inject spirituality back into the home!

Here at United Fútbol Ministries and Lacey Home Fellowship that’s what we inspire to do. Bring the gospel into every aspect of the life, from work to sport, to church. However, it must begin and end in the home!
